I have a strong belief that every student can meet any goal they set their mind to, if they are willing to work for it. As a tutor, I want to inspire students to learn and grow academically. There is a large part of me that wants to impact others, and I believe that offering up a chance at education is the best course for achieving this personal dream of mine. I enjoy seeing my students succeed.I have experience in a variety of subjects, and I am happy to help in each area. In mathematics, I have knowledge in geometry, elementary math, middle school math, competition math, and pre-algebra. Science subjects include anatomy, biology, earth science, environmental science, and life science. In language, I can help with reading, writing, ESL/ELL, essay editing, phonics, literature, grammar, college essays, English, public speaking, and handwriting. I am also available to assist in art, American and European history, and social studies.I currently reside in Washington, D.C. I received my license to teach elementary education and I have been working as a teacher for five years. I also attended DeVry University.
